Not impressed with Midway
Personally, I'm not a fan of Midway. Mainly because of their inflated shipping charges. The other day I went to their site because I wanted to order an inexpensive (cheap) tactical case to haul my AR to and from the range in. I found one on sale for $20.99. Added it to my cart and went to check out. Got a pop-up telling me that in addition to the $10.79 to ship the case, I was going to be charged another $3 because my order wasn't $25.00! I emptied the cart. No way I'm going to pay almost $14.00 shipping on a $21.00 item. Went to the USPS web site and found out to ship the case priority mail from their location in MO to me in NC would cost $4.60! They're trying to charge more than 3 times what it actually costs to ship when you factor in that bogus $3.00 additional shipping charge.
I now use their catalog to get ideas of the products I want and then shop for vendors that offer fair shipping costs and do not try to make extra money off of people with jacked up shipping charges or attempt to force you to increase your order with products you do not need. Ironically they had a huge list of "suggested" items like cleaners and lube, which I am sure carry a huge margin, to add to make my order $25.00, which would increase it by more more than the $3.00 fee.
